Elena Patyaeva—a friend of Seda Suleymanova, who disappeared three years ago after being forcibly returned from St. Petersburg to Chechnya—was detained in Grozny. On August 23, Patyaeva stood by the monument to journalists who died for freedom of speech, holding a sign that read: "I demand an investigation into the murder of Seda Suleymanova." This was reported by the human rights project "Slovo Zashchite" (Word for the Defense).
The command and the court refused to pay compensation to a contractor from the Karachay-Cherkess Republic for being wounded in Ukraine
A court in Pyatigorsk, based on data from the military command, ruled that contract soldier from the Karachay-Cherkess Republic Arsen Shinov was injured in Ukraine due to a careless fall. As a result, he was denied recognition of a combat wound and compensation in the amount of 3 million rubles.
In his claim to the command, Shinov demanded that he be given a certificate of receipt of a combat injury in Ukraine, on the basis of which he could obtain 3 million rubles. He stated that he suffered a broken ankle during the fight and was therefore entitled to payment.
However, the contractor will not be compensated. His management decided that he fell while unloading boxes from the car.
